Comments and Conclusions
- PAF allows 200 degrees of the fundus to be imaged without dilation in a single 250 msec flash.
- PAF documents the integrity of the RPE (and overlying photoreceptors) throughout the entire image.
- PAF abnormalities occur in myriad retinal disorders.
- No other technology-including OCT and BIO- provides such demonstrable abnormalities of the RPE.
- PAF reveals abnormalities often invisible to ophthalmoscopy.
- Additional studies are required to determine the clinical significance of these remarkable images.
